After years of planning and prayer, Springs Rescue Mission unveiled its new 10,000-square-foot, 185-seat Kitchen and Dining Hall in 2021. Because of the support of neighbors like you, our compassionate culinary team currently serves nearly 250,000 meals each year to hungry neighbors in Colorado Springs. Last year, Springs Rescue Mission celebrated its 25th year as a homeless services organization in Colorado Springs. In 1996, Paul and Marilyn Vyzourek began serving sandwiches to homeless men and women in parks and under bridges throughout the city. Springs Rescue Mission offers safe, low-barrier shelter for up to 450 men and women every night: 24 hours a day; 7 days a week; 365 days of the year. There are no requirements for entry, but your ability to stay will be determined by your behavior. And yes, we will also provide you with a hot breakfast the following morning. Jack Briggs. Jack Briggs became President & CEO of Springs Rescue Mission in 2020. He lived in Colorado Springs briefly as an infant before his military father was transferred to Hawaii, and then to California.
